Claims (9)
- 금속 메쉬를 중심으로 양쪽에 난연성 수지와 에폭시 수지로 구성된 난연성 프리프레그와 스테인리스 형판을 포함하는 프리프레그 적층체를 형성하는 단계;
상기 프리프레그 적층체를 진공포장하여 실링(sealing)하는 단계;
상기 실링된 적층체를 오토클레이브에 투입하여 성형하는 단계; 및
상기 성형된 적층체를 탈형하고 원하는 형상으로 절단하는 단계를 포함하고,
상기 프리프레그 적층체는 스테인리스 형판에 난연성 수지와 에폭시 수지로 구성된 난연성 프리프레그를 부착하고, 금속 메쉬를 밀착한 다음 상기 난연성 프리프레그를 부착하고, 상기 스테인리스 형판을 밀착시켜 형성되는 것을 특징으로 하는 선박용 방풍벽의 제조방법.
- 삭제
- 제1항에 있어서,
상기 난연성 프리프레그는 에폭시 수지 30 내지 50중량%, 용매 30 내지 50중량%, 및 무기계 난연재 5 내지 30중량%를 포함하는 것을 특징으로 하는 선박용 방풍벽의 제조방법.
- 제1항에 있어서,
상기 프리프레그 적층체를 진공포장하여 실링하는 단계는 적층체 표면에 진공필름을 부착한 다음 모서리 부분에는 실란트 테이프를 부착하고 진공커넥터(vacuum connector)를 삽입하는 것을 특징으로 하는 선박용 방풍벽의 제조방법.
- 제1항에 있어서,
상기 오토클레이브에 투입하여 진공펌프에 연결하고 100 ~ 120℃의 온도와 4.5 ~ 5.0 kg/cm2의 압력으로 성형하는 것을 특징으로 하는 선박용 방풍벽의 제조방법.
- 금속 메쉬를 중심으로 양쪽에 난연성 수지와 에폭시 수지로 구성된 난연성 프리프레그와 스테인리스 형판을 포함하는 프리프레그 적층체를 형성하고, 상기 프리프레그 적층체를 진공포장하여 실링하고, 상기 적층체를 오토클레이브에 투입하여 성형한 다음 탈형하고 원하는 형상으로 절단하여 얻어지고,
상기 금속메쉬와 난연성 프리프레그의 두께 비율이 1 : 3 ~ 5인 것을 특징으로 하는 선박용 방풍벽.
- 제6항에 있어서,
상기 난연성 프리프레그는 에폭시 수지 30 내지 50중량%, 용매 30 내지 50중량%, 및 무기계 난연재 5 내지 30중량%를 포함하는 것을 특징으로 하는 선박용 방풍벽.
- 삭제
- 제6항에 있어서,
상기 금속 메쉬는 스테인리스 재질인 것을 특징으로 하는 선박용 방풍벽.
